A vulnerability has been found in AOMEI Partition Assistant up to 10.10.1. This vulnerability affects unknown code in the library ampa10.sys of the component Kernel Driver. Such manipulation leads to improper access controls. The attack must be carried out locally. The exploit has been disclosed to the public and may be used. The vendor was contacted early about this disclosure but did not respond in any way.

A vulnerability in the ampa10.sys kernel driver of AOMEI Partition Assistant up to version 10.10.1 allows local attackers to exploit improper access controls. The vulnerability resides in the kernel driver component and could enable privilege escalation or unauthorized kernel-level operations. The exploit has been publicly disclosed, increasing practical exploitation risk.

MitigationSince the vendor did not respond to the disclosure, organizations should discontinue use of AOMEI Partition Assistant or implement compensating controls such as endpoint detection and response (EDR) solutions, application whitelining, and restricting local administrator privileges to limit exploitation potential.

Work through these to decide whether this CVE applies to you.

  1. Verify AOMEI Partition Assistant installation
    Check for the presence of AOMEI Partition Assistant in the system: Look for the installation directory (commonly at C:\Program Files\AOMEI Partition Assistant or C:\Program Files (x86)\AOMEI Partition Assistant), or check in Add/Remove Programs (appwiz.cpl).
    Affected if AOMEI Partition Assistant is installed on the system.
  2. Determine installed version of AOMEI Partition Assistant
    Locate the main executable (e.g., PA.exe or PartitionAssistant.exe) in the installation directory, right-click and select Properties, then check the Details tab for the File Version. Alternatively, check the version listed in Add/Remove Programs.
    Affected if The installed version is 10.10.1 or any earlier version (versions prior to the fix).
  3. Identify if ampa10.sys kernel driver is present
    Search for the file ampa10.sys in the Windows\System32\drivers directory, or within the AOMEI Partition Assistant installation folder. The driver file name may also appear as ampa*.sys with other numeric suffixes.
    Affected if The ampa10.sys or related ampa*.sys kernel driver file exists on the system.
  4. Check if kernel driver is loaded
    Open an elevated command prompt and run: driverquery /v | findstr -i ampa. This command lists loaded drivers and filters for ampa-related entries.
    Affected if The ampa10.sys or ampa*.sys driver is listed as loaded in the driver query output.

If AOMEI Partition Assistant version 10.10.1 or earlier is installed and the ampa10.sys kernel driver is present or loaded, the system is affected by CVE-2026-12778.
